The Real Risk Inside a Tank
A tank that has held chemicals, crude or sludge is a confined space by definition. The atmosphere can be oxygen-deficient, flammable or toxic — and it can change while work is underway.
Every entry means permits, gas testing, a standby team and rescue planning. It is a heavy process, and it exists because the consequences of getting it wrong are severe.
Removing the Person from the Atmosphere
A cleaning robot removes the need to send anyone inside. The crew works from outside the tank, at a safe distance, watching the same surface on camera that a confined-space worker would see by torchlight.
That one change eliminates the largest portion of the risk in a cleaning job: human exposure to the tank atmosphere.
